Abstract: This study investigates the impact of self-directed learning on adult learners, examining how self-motivated educational approaches enhance learning outcomes. The objectives were to assess the effectiveness of self-directed learning in promoting lifelong learning, to identify key factors that contribute to successful self-directed learning, and to evaluate the challenges faced by adult learners in self-directed learning environments. A survey research design was utilized to gather data from participants engaged in self-directed learning activities, allowing for comprehensive insights into their experiences. A sample size of 300 adult learners was selected for robust analysis. The purposive sampling technique was used to target individuals actively participating in self-directed learning. The case study was conducted in Enugu, Nigeria, where self-directed learning is gaining popularity. Findings indicated that self-directed learning significantly enhanced learners' autonomy, motivation, and academic performance. However, challenges such as lack of guidance and limited access to resources were identified. The study recommended providing more support and resources for self-directed learners and developing frameworks to guide self-directed learning practices.
